commit 979bb109c6d76fe18b9e29f55afb2548f890bbfe
Author: Jesse Barnes <jbarnes at virtuousgeek.org>
Date: Mon Oct 6 16:05:46 2008 -0700
Document more VBIOS functionality
Document a few more VBT structures and comment on VBIOS communication a
bit. There should be enough there now for a sufficiently motivated
developer to start implementing support for hotkeys and other features
on pre-IGD OpRegion machines.

/*
* Driver<->VBIOS interaction occurs through scratch bits in
* GR18 & SWF*.
+ *
+ * The VBIOS/firmware will signal to the gfx driver through the ASLE interrupt
+ * (visible in the interupt regs at bit 0) when it wants something done.
+ *
+ * Pre-965:
+ * The gfx driver can make calls to the VBIOS/firmware through an SMI request,
+ * generated by writing to offset 0xe0 of the device's config space (see the
+ * publically available 915 PRM for details).
+ *
+ * 965 and above:
+ * IGD OpRegion requests to the VBIOS/firmware are made using SWSCI, which can
+ * be triggered by writing to offset 0xe4 (see the publically available
+ * 965 graphics PRM for details).
*/
